The MAX736/MAX737/MAX739/!MAX759 are CMOS, inverting, switch-mode regulators with an internal power MOSFET. Guaranteed output power for the MAX.739 is 1.25W when powered from a +4.5V input, and 1.5W when powered from +6V. Quiescent supply current for the MAX739 is typically 1. 7mA, and a shutdown mode reduces this to 1µ.A. These power-conserving features, along with high efficiency and an application circuit that lends itself to miniaturization, make these parts excel in a broad range of on-card and portable equipment applications.
The MAX736/MAX/737/MAX739 have fixed outputs of -12/, -15V, and -5V respectively. The MAX759 is adjustable from 0V to -1 SV. Output voltages beyond -15V require a transformer.
These inverting DC-DC converters employ a high-performance, current-mode, pulse-width modulation (PWM) control scheme to provide tight output voltage regulation and low noise. The fixed-frequency oscillator is factory-trimmed to 165kHz, allowing easy noise filtering. The devices are production tested in an actual application circuit, and output accuracy is guaranteed at ±5% over all specified conditions of line, load, and temperature.
The input voltage range is +4V to + 15V. For similar devices with smaller packages and an input voltage range of +4V to + 11V, refer to the MAX735/MAX755 data sheet.
